What is the Anatomy of a Horse Spur?
Before diving into styles and regulations, it is important to understand the basic terminology used by manufacturers and rulebooks alike. A spur consists of three main components:
-
The Band (or Yoke): The U-shaped piece of metal that wraps around the heel of the rider’s boot.
-
The Neck (or Shank): The piece that protrudes from the back of the band. This is the part that makes contact with the horse.
-
The End (or Rowel): The very tip of the neck. It can be a fixed, solid shape or a rotating wheel (a rowel).
How Do Spur Neck Lengths Affect Communication?
The length of the spur’s neck is not just a stylistic choice; it is a functional requirement based entirely on the geometry between the rider’s leg and the horse’s barrel.
When to Use a Short Neck Spur
Short neck spurs (typically 15mm to 20mm) are ideal for riders with shorter legs riding horses with average to narrow barrels. In this scenario, the rider’s heel naturally rests very close to the horse’s side. A short neck allows the rider to make contact with a subtle turn of the heel, without accidentally poking the horse during standard movement.
When to Use a Long Neck Spur
Long neck spurs (typically 30mm and above) are necessary for tall riders on horses with average to narrow barrels. If a tall rider’s foot hangs significantly below the horse’s belly, they would have to draw their heel up drastically to make contact with a short spur, destabilizing their seat. A long neck allows the tall rider to apply a cue simply by turning the toe outward, maintaining a quiet and secure leg position.
What Are the Different Types of Spur Ends and Rowels?
The shape of the metal that touches the horse determines the sharpness of the cue. Contrary to popular belief, a moving part is often gentler than a fixed one.
Fixed End Spurs
-
Round End (Ball): A smooth, spherical tip. This is the mildest spur available, offering a dull, gentle pressure ideal for sensitive horses or riders learning to use spurs.
-
Prince of Wales: Characterized by a flat, slightly angled tip. It is sharper than a round ball and provides a very direct, crisp cue. This is one of the most popular everyday riding spurs.
-
Hammerhead: The neck ends in a widened, flat, horizontal piece of metal (resembling a hammer). It disperses pressure over a wider area of the horse’s side, making it milder than a Prince of Wales but firmer than a round ball.
Rowelled Spurs
-
Smooth Rowel (Coin): A solid, smooth wheel that rotates. Because it rolls along the horse’s side rather than dragging against the skin, it is incredibly gentle and excellent for sensitive-skinned horses.
-
Toothed/Sunburst Rowel: Features a wheel with blunt teeth or points. While they look intimidating, the rolling action prevents them from grabbing the skin. The teeth provide a highly localized “tickle” or precise cue, favored in upper-level dressage and western riding.
What Are the Spur Regulations by Equestrian Discipline?
If you are competing, your equipment must comply with the governing body of your sport (such as the FEI or USEF). Always check the most current rulebook, but here are the general standards across major disciplines.
Dressage Spur Rules
Dressage requires absolute precision, and the rules regarding spurs are strict to protect the horse.
-
Spurs must be made of metal (though hard plastic is sometimes permitted in lower national levels).
-
The neck must point directly back from the center of the heel.
-
If rowels are used, they must be blunt, smooth, and free to rotate. Any rowel that is seized or has sharp points will result in immediate elimination.
-
“Swan neck” spurs (where the neck curves upward before pointing straight back) are highly popular to accommodate the long leg position of the dressage seat.
Show Jumping and Eventing Spur Rules
Because jumping requires a shorter stirrup and a more dynamic leg position, the rules accommodate different physical dynamics.
-
Spurs must be blunt and point downwards or straight back.
-
Rowelled spurs are permitted, but the rowel must be blunt and freely rotating.
-
Spurs with necks pointing upwards are strictly forbidden due to the risk of gouging the horse over a fence.
-
Offset spurs (where the neck sits on the inside of the heel band rather than the center) are often allowed to help riders who naturally turn their toes outward.
Western Riding Spur Styles
Western spurs are culturally and functionally distinct, built for the loose-draped leg of the western seat.
-
Bands are traditionally much wider and heavier, often featuring ornate silver engravings or copper inlays.
-
Necks (shanks) feature a dramatic downward curve (a “gal leg” or “gooseneck”) because the western rider’s leg hangs further away from the horse’s side.
-
Large, multi-pointed rowels are standard. Because the western horse is trained to move away from light pressure, the rowel is designed to roll gently along the hair coat to cue lateral movements or spins.
How Should Spurs Fit on Riding Boots?
A poorly fitted spur will slide around, rendering cues inaccurate and potentially damaging expensive leather boots.
-
The band should rest horizontally on the spur rest of the boot (the small ridge on the heel of most field and dressage boots).
-
The metal branches of the yoke should hug the heel snugly but not pinch the foot.
-
Spurs should always be secured with a high-quality leather or synthetic spur strap, threaded so the buckle sits on the outside of the foot to prevent catching on the saddle pad or the horse.
